tld_get_z(3) libidn tld_get_z(3)NAMEtld_get_z - API functionSYNOPSIS#include <tld.h> int tld_get_z(const char * in, char ** out);ARGUMENTSconst char * in Zero terminated character array to process. char ** out Zero terminated ascii result string pointer.DESCRIPTIONIsolate the top-level domain of in and return it as an ASCII string in out. The input string in may be UTF-8, ISO-8859-1 or any ASCII com- patible character encoding.RETURN VALUEReturn TLD_SUCCESS on success, or the corresponding Tld_rc error code otherwise.REPORTING BUGSReport bugs to <bug-libidn@gnu.org>.
